Applications
Designed for creators who demand performance without hassle. This next-generation PLA is uncompromisingly temperature-resistant up to 150°C, keeping its shape even in extreme heat without warping or sagging.
Prints like a dream
HT-PLA works smoothly on most FDM printers with standard PLA settings, without any upgrades or fine-tuning. With print speeds of up to 300 mm/s, it gives you professional results faster than ever.
Eco-friendly and engineering-grade
Enjoy the reliability and sustainability of PLA combined with the heat resistance of advanced materials. No post-processing required - just print and go.
14 bold, vibrant colours
From prototype to finished product, bring your ideas to life with 14 rich, eye-catching colours that make every print stand out.

Robust as technical filament, easy to print like PLA.
BEDROCK 3D PET (polyethylene terephthalate) combines the straightforward processing of PLA with the toughness and strength of technical plastics. The material has a wide process window and can be reliably processed on almost all FFF 3D printers. Thanks to its low tendency to crystallise, it impresses with high dimensional accuracy, excellent layer adhesion and uniform surfaces - ideal for functional components and design applications.
Versatile, precise and reliable
With its balanced combination of strength, temperature resistance and dimensional stability, BEDROCK 3D PET is suitable for a wide range of industrial and technical applications. It offers good thermoforming resistance (see HDT in technical data sheet) and is ideal for components subject to mechanical stress, devices and prototypes where dimensional accuracy is critical.
For translucent applications such as lampshades or decorative objects, we recommend the naturally transparent colour variant as it enables clean, even light scattering.

PolyLite™ is a family of 3D printing filaments made with the best raw materials to deliver exceptional quality and reliability. PolyLite™ covers the most popular 3D printing materials to meet your everyday needs in design and prototyping.
PolyLite™ PLA is a high-quality PLA designed for reliability and ease of printing.
Print settings:
- Nozzle Temperature: 190 - 230 °C
- Printing Speed: 40 - 60 mm/s
- Bed Temperature: 25 - 60 °C
- Bed Surface: Glass with glue, Blue Tape, BuilTak®
- Cooling Fan: ON
Based on 0.4 mm nozzle and Simplify 3D v.3.1. Printing conditions may vary with different printers and nozzle diameters

Natural wood 3D printing
Spectrum WOOD filament is a 3D printing material, made on the basis of pure PLA mixed with natural wood particles. Spectrum WOOD filament is a 100% organic and biodegradable product. In addition to visual aspects that mimic the appearance of wood, objects produced with this material have a texture that resembles that of particle board. The material has a unique quality: not only does it look like wood, but it also has the feel of real wood due to the natural wood content in the composition. It is possible to paint the finished prints and perform mechanical treatments. Another distinguishing feature is the specific wood odour released during the additive manufacturing process with this material.
Note: Because the product contains natural wood, each batch may differ slightly in colour, as in nature.

PolyLite™ is a family of 3D printing filaments made with the best raw materials to deliver exceptional quality and reliability. PolyLite™ covers the most popular 3D printing materials to meet your everyday needs in design and prototyping.
PolyLite™ ABS is made with a specialty bulk-polymerized ABS resin, which has significantly lower volatile content compared to traditional ABS resins. It delivers excellent printing quality with minimal odor during printing.
Print settings
- Nozzle Temperature: 245 - 265 °C
- Printing Speed: 30 - 50 mm/s
- Bed Temperature: 90 - 100 °C
- Bed Surface: BuildTak®, PEI sheet with ABS slurry
- Cooling Fan: LOW for better surface quality, OFF for better strength
Based on 0.4 mm nozzle and Simplify 3D v.3.1. Printing conditions may vary with different printers and nozzle diameters

PolyLite™ is a family of 3D printing filaments made with the best raw materials to deliver exceptional quality and reliability. PolyLite™ covers the most popular 3D printing materials to meet your everyday needs in design and prototyping.
PolyLite™ PETG is an affordable PETG filament with balanced mechanical properties and ease of printing.
Print settings
- Nozzle Temperature: 230 - 240 °C
- Printing Speed: 30 - 50 mm/s
- Bed Temperature: 70 - 80 °C
- Bed Surface: Glass with glue, PEI sheet
- Cooling Fan: LOW for better surface quality, OFF for better strength
Based on 0.4 mm nozzle and Simplify 3D v.3.1. Printing conditions may vary with different printers and nozzle diameters
